🎓 What is Senior Lecturing?
Senior lecturing, often referred to as a senior lecturer position, represents a mid-to-senior level academic role in higher education institutions worldwide. The term 'senior lecturer' describes an educator with substantial experience who leads lectures, seminars, and tutorials at undergraduate and postgraduate levels. Unlike entry-level lecturers, senior lecturers take on more complex responsibilities, such as course coordination and student supervision. In the Netherlands, this role frequently maps to the senior Universitair Docent (UD) position within the collective labor agreement (CAO) for universities, blending intensive teaching with research output.
This position evolved from traditional lecturing roles dating back to the 19th century, when European universities formalized teaching hierarchies amid expanding student numbers. In the Netherlands, post-2000 reforms introduced a tenure-track system to professionalize academic careers, elevating senior lecturing as a key stepping stone to professorships.
Roles and Responsibilities
Senior lecturers design innovative curricula, deliver engaging lectures, assess student work, and mentor theses. They contribute to research by publishing in international journals and applying for grants from bodies like the Dutch Research Council (NWO). Administrative duties include serving on committees and quality assurance panels. For instance, at the University of Groningen, senior lecturers often lead research groups in fields like social sciences or engineering.
- Teaching 300-500 contact hours annually
- Supervising 10-20 MSc/PhD students
- Producing 2-4 peer-reviewed publications yearly
- Participating in outreach and internationalization efforts
Required Academic Qualifications
A doctoral degree (PhD) in the relevant discipline is the foundational requirement for senior lecturing jobs. In the Netherlands, candidates must hold or pursue the Basis Kwalificatie Onderwijs (BKO), a certified teaching portfolio assessed by peers.
Research Focus or Expertise Needed
Senior lecturers need a defined research profile with interdisciplinary potential. Dutch institutions prioritize societal impact, such as sustainable development or AI ethics, evidenced by h-index scores above 15 and collaborative projects.
Preferred Experience
Employers favor 5-8 years of post-PhD teaching, successful grant applications (e.g., €100k+ Veni grants), and international conference presentations. Experience in diverse student cohorts strengthens applications amid the Netherlands' 20% international student population.
Skills and Competencies
Core competencies include pedagogical innovation, leadership, and adaptability to hybrid learning. Proficiency in Dutch is advantageous but English suffices for most roles. Data from 2023 VSNU reports highlight teamwork and grant-writing as top skills.
- Advanced presentation and feedback skills
- Digital tool expertise (e.g., Canvas, Zoom)
- Project management for research teams
- Cultural sensitivity for global classrooms
Senior Lecturing in the Netherlands
Dutch universities like Utrecht and Delft offer competitive senior lecturing jobs with work-life balance emphasized—38-hour weeks and generous leave. Salaries follow CAO scales 11-12, starting at €4,820 gross monthly for seniors, rising with performance. The tenure-track provides job security after 5 years. Career Path and Advancement
From lecturer to senior lecturer, focus on BKO certification and publications. Promotion to associate professor requires tenure-track completion.
